“…Cultured Phalaenopsis 'Fortune Saltzman' seedlings treated with BL for 5 months showed significantly higher responses in terms of chlorophyll a, chlorophyll b and total chlorophyll (Anuchai & Hsieh, 2017). BL contributes positively to chlorophyll synthesis in Stevia rebaudiana Bertoni, and plantlets grown under RL showed the lowest levels of chlorophyll (Simlat et al, 2016). Senger (1982) documented that BL plays an important role in chloroplast development and the formation of chlorophyll.…”

“…Akbarian et al (2016) reported that the plant species reacted differently according to the light source with respect to growth characteristics. Simlat et al (2016) reported that red LED light in Stevia plants significantly increased stem height and root length. Enache and Livadariu (2016) studied on Artemisia dracunculus L. seeds and found out that the higher germination and longer hypocotyl height with Red LED application compared to other applications.…”
